Starting in September, five Watsonville berry fields will test high-temperature steam as a chemical fumigant alternative in a three-month pilot led by the Santa Cruz County Agricultural Commission.

Property development
- The Santa Cruz County Planning Department is accepting public comments on a zoning application for a project at 413 Hillcrest Dr. in the Aptos Planning Area through Aug. 21. The project involves a proposal to renew an existing permit for a two-bedroom non-hosted short-term rental at this address. If approved, the renewal would allow overnight lodging for periods of up to 30 days at a time, under a Non-Hosted Short-Term Rental Renewal Permit. Residents who wish to provide input or express concerns about this proposal must submit their comments before the August 21 deadline. (view application)
